Karnataka PGCET 2020 Counselling Process
The counselling process for Karnataka PGCET 2020 will be conducted in Helpline Centres located across Bengaluru, Mysore, Ballary, Belagavi, Kalburgi, Shimoga, Mangalore, Bijapur, Dharwad and Davangere.
According to the officials, candidates belonging to General and Reserved categories can attend the counselling rounds at any of the Helpline Centres as per the schedule, but candidates belonging to categories of Non-Karnataka, GATE Qualified, Sponsored Quota and Part-Time Quota will have to attend the process in Bengaluru centre only.
Candidates will have to bring the original copy of the documents and certificates along with the photocopies attested by a Gazetted Officer. In case they are unable to produce any of the document, their candidature will be disqualified by KEA. Following is the list of documents required for the Karnataka PGCET 2020 counselling:
-
Final print out of Karnataka PGCET 2020 application form
-
Fee receipt
-
Karnataka PGCET 2020 mark sheet
-
Karnataka PGCET 2020 hall ticket
-
Class 10 mark sheet
-
Class 12 mark sheet
-
Qualifying degree marks cards of all semesters
-
Degree certificate / provisional degree certificate
-
Study certificate countersigned by BEO as per the format (Only for Karnataka candidates)
-
Work experience certificate (in case of working candidates)
-
Sponsored certificate (If applicable)
-
Caste certificate
-
Income certificate
Candidates allotted a seat in the first round of counselling may surrender the selected seat before the last date of the second and final round of option entry.
